CENTRAL FLORIDA COLLEGE INFORMATION
Central Florida College is located in Orlando, Florida and is a public college. Central Florida College is a two year college and offers and a number of different programs and courses.
Central Florida College has a rolling admissions policy, which means that you can apply throughout the year for the upcoming semester.
Central Florida College is relatively smaller in size with an enrollment of only 390 students.
